These include: The P11D value Your annual income tax rate, i.e., 20% or 40% or 45% Your car’s fuel CO2 emissions The most straightforward way of working out the HMRC company tax is through the HMRC company car calculator. lithonia grdlWebJan 11, 2024 · It’s the employer’s responsibility to tell HMRC about any Benefits-in-Kind, including company cars, by filing a P11D report. This is so that the employer and individual both pay the right amount of tax on the benefit. You must file a P11D to report Benefits-in-Kind by 6th July following the end of the tax year it relates to. imvehft crash fixWebApr 8, 2024 · Then you received a 12-page form, asking for details of every address you have lived at since you were 16, every job you have ever had, all your husband's details, and all your parents' details. lithonia grd llpWebIt sounds like your company car benefit in kind slipped under the radar for a bit. If you call them you should be able to agree a repayment plan, but unfortunately you are going to have to pay this eventually. imvelo office furnitureWebOct 28, 2024 · The total business miles travelled by an employee is 11,500. The maximum claim is 10,000 miles at 45p, and 1,500 at 25p – for a total of £4,875. The employer reimburses at 15p per mile for a total of £1,725 (11,500 at 15p).
